How to Make THC Infused Honey

Ingredients:

  • 1 cup of honey.
  • 1-2 grams of decarboxylated cannabis.
  • Cheesecloth or fine mesh strainer.
  • Airtight glass jar or container.

Instructions:

  1. Decarboxylation: Before infusing the honey, you need to activate the THC in the cannabis through a process called decarboxylation. Preheat your oven to 240°F (115°C). Break up the cannabis buds into smaller pieces and spread them on a baking sheet. Place the baking sheet in the oven for about 30-45 minutes, gently shaking it every 10 minutes to ensure even heating. This process converts THCA (non-psychoactive) into THC (psychoactive).

  2. Infusion: Once the cannabis is decarboxylated, you’re ready to infuse the honey. In a small saucepan, warm the honey over low heat. You don’t want it to boil or simmer, just warm it up slightly.

  3. Add Cannabis: Grind the decarboxylated cannabis into a coarse powder. Add it to the warm honey and stir thoroughly. Continue to heat the mixture over low heat for about 20-30 minutes, stirring occasionally. This allows the cannabinoids to infuse into the honey.

  4. Straining: After infusing, let the mixture cool for a bit. Place a piece of cheesecloth or a fine mesh strainer over a glass jar or container. Pour the cannabis infused honey through the strainer to remove the cannabis plant material. Use a spoon to press out as much honey as possible from the cannabis residue.

  5. Storage: Once strained, store the infused honey in an airtight glass jar or container. It can be stored at room temperature for a few weeks or longer in the refrigerator.

  6. Dosage: Keep in mind that the potency of your infused honey will depend on the amount of cannabis you used and its THC content. It’s important to start with a small amount (e.g., 1 teaspoon) and wait a couple of hours to gauge the effects before consuming more.

Tips For Better THC Infused Honey

Here are some pro tips to help you make sure you make the most delicious and effective cannabis infused honey:

  1. Choose High-Quality Ingredients: Use high-quality, organic honey and cannabis for the best results. The flavors of both ingredients will contribute to the final taste of the cannabis infused honey.

  2. Know Your Dosage: Calculate the desired dosage of THC per serving before you begin. This will help you determine how much cannabis to use in the infusion process. Remember that it’s always better to start with a lower dosage and gradually increase if needed.

  3. Control the Temperature: When infusing the honey with cannabis, use low heat to prevent overheating and degradation of THC and other cannabinoids. A double boiler setup can help regulate the temperature more effectively.

  4. Stir Regularly: While infusing, stir the mixture regularly to ensure an even distribution of cannabis throughout the honey. This will help maximize the infusion process.

  5. Strain Thoroughly: Use a fine mesh strainer or cheesecloth to strain the THC infused honey. Press the plant material to extract as much infused honey as possible, but avoid squeezing too hard as this might introduce undesirable flavors.

  6. Mind the Consistency: Infused honey can become thicker due to the presence of cannabis oils. If you find the consistency too thick for your liking, you can gently heat the honey while stirring to help it become more fluid.

  7. Experiment with Ratios: Finding the right balance between cannabis and honey is essential. You can adjust the amount of cannabis to control the potency of the final product. Keep track of the amounts you use for future reference.

Best Pairings For THC-Infused Honey

Having mastered the art of crafting delectable THC-infused honey, why not embark on a culinary adventure by complementing it with a selection of tantalizing toppings? Prepare yourself for a symphony of flavors as you consider these exquisite pairing suggestions:

  1. Tea and Coffee: Add a drizzle of THC infused honey to your cup of tea or coffee for a soothing and flavorful addition. The sweetness of the honey can complement the earthy notes of different teas and the bitterness of coffee.

  2. Toast and Pastries: Spread THC-infused honey on toast, croissants, muffins, or scones for a delightful breakfast treat. It’s a great way to infuse your morning routine with a little extra relaxation.

  3. Yogurt and Parfaits: Mix infused honey into yogurt or layer it in a parfait for a sweet and slightly herbal twist. Add fruits, granola, and nuts for texture and flavor contrasts.

  4. Salad Dressing: Create a unique vinaigrette by blending THC-infused honey with olive oil, balsamic vinegar, and your favorite herbs. Drizzle it over salads to balance out flavors.

  5. Smoothies: Add a small amount of Cannabis-infused honey to your smoothie ingredients for a touch of sweetness and an herbal undertone. This works especially well with tropical or berry-flavored smoothies.

  6. Marinades and Glazes: Use THC infused honey as a base for marinades or glazes for meat, poultry, or fish. The honey can help caramelize and add depth to the flavors.

  7. Baked Goods: Incorporate infused honey into recipes for cookies, cakes, and brownies to elevate your baked goods. Just be mindful of the cooking temperature to preserve the potency of the THC.
